Steps to fix your credit

                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                                               Credit repair is increasingly becoming a sought after service as more and more people are realizing the benefits of having a good credit. That’s probably the reason why everyday a new credit repair company crops up with a promise of erasing bad credit so that the consumers can avail a home mortgage, car loan, insurance, or even a job. But the truth is most of these companies ask hundreds or thousands of dollars in fees, these companies do nothing to improve your credit report; most simply vanish with your money. Credit repair can most often be accomplished by yourself; all you have to do is to implement the guidelines that are stated below.

Get your credit reports

  • As per FCRA the three nationwide credit bureaus are obligated to provide you a free copy of your credit report once every year at your request. If you are interested to get your report more than once a year, then you can buy it from the three nationwide credit bureaus.

Check for errors

  • It is a well-known fact that millions of Americans have inaccurate or outdated information on a credit report. These errors on your report can cost you and should be corrected as soon as possible. It should be noted that the credit report agencies are not obligated to fix up the errors and provide accurate information on the reports. They are only concerned with recording the information presented to them by creditors, on your credit files. So, it’s up to you to see that your report is clean.
  • If the negative information included in your report is true, then it can be only improved by time and changed spending habits. Late payments and charged-off accounts remain on your report for seven years; bankruptcies stay for up to 7 to10 years.
  • If the negative information included in your report is false then you should immediately dispute it with the credit bureau as well as the information provider.

Dispute false, inaccurate and incomplete information with the credit bureau

  • Notify the credit bureau in writing about the information you think is inaccurate in your report. Send the letter with copies (not originals) of documents that support your position. In the dispute letter you must
	1. Provide your complete name and address.

	2. Clearly identify each item in the credit report you are disputing.

	3. State the facts and explain why you are disputing the information

	4. Request that it be removed or corrected appropriately. 
  • If you want then you can enclose a copy of your report with the disputed items highlighted or circled for ease of processing.
  • Ensure that you send the dispute letter via certified mail with a return receipt request.
  • Once the CRA receives the dispute letter they must start reinvestigating the items in question--usually within 30 days. They must also forward all the relevant information you provide about the items in dispute to the information provider. When the information provider gets the dispute notice from the credit bureau, it must reexamine and review all the data provided by the CRA, and notify the results of the investigation to the CRA. If the information provider finds the disputed items to be false and inaccurate, then it must notify the credit bureau so that they can correct this information in your file.
  • In case of disputed items being changed then the CRA must provide you the written results and a free copy of your report.

Dispute the false, inaccurate and incomplete information with the information provider as well

  • In addition to writing to the credit bureau, you must also notify the information provider in writing that you dispute an item. Again, include copies of documents that support your standing. Send the dispute letter via certified mail with a return receipt request. If the provider still reports the disputed item to any bureau then it must also include a notice of your dispute.
